Chandler, D.S. 2013. Further notes on the New World Pselaphinae (Coleoptera: Staphylinidae) described by Victor Motschulsky. The Coleopterists Bulletin, 67(3): 321-327.

Abstract

Syntypes are documented for some species of Pselaphinae found in the Zoological Institute of St. Petersburg and described by V. I. Motschulsky from Panama and the United States: Trichonyx aequinoctialis Motschulsky (now in Anarmodius Raffray), Eupsenius dilatatus Motschulsky, Bryaxis consanguinea Motschulsky (now in Decarthron Brendel), Goniacerus gibbus Motschulsky, Euplectus tropicalis Motschulsky (now in Panaramecia Park), and Bryaxis pruinosa Motschulsky (now in Reichenhachia Leach).
